What is a Cordless Machine Set?
A cordless machine set usually consists of various power tools that are run using rechargeable batteries rather than being plugged into an electrical outlet. Advantages of Using Cordless Machine Sets
- Mobility: The absence of cords permits users to move easily from one place to another, making these makers suitable for outdoor jobs or areas where electrical energy is not readily available.
- Convenience: Cordless tools are simpler to use, specifically in tight areas where cords can be troublesome and position security risks.
- Time Efficiency: Battery-powered tools eliminate the need to deal with long extension cables, enabling quicker setups and takedowns.
- Lowered Trip Hazards: By removing cables from the office, the danger of tripping mishaps reduces significantly.
- Technological Advancements: Many modern-day cordless tools make use of innovative battery technology, such as lithium-ion batteries, which offer longer run times and quicker charging abilities.
Key Features to Look For
When shopping for a cordless machine set, a number of crucial features ought to be thought about to ensure quality and efficiency:
1. Battery Life and Type
- Battery Capacity: Measured in amp-hours (Ah) or watt-hours (Wh), higher ratings usually suggest longer usage times in between charges.
- Battery Technology: Lithium-ion batteries are preferred due to their light-weight nature and ability to hold a charge longer than other battery types.
2. Power and Performance
- Voltage: Tools frequently are available in a series of voltages, with greater voltages supplying more power for requiring jobs. Typical voltages are 12V, 18V, and 20V.
- RPM and Torque: For drills and drivers, these specs impact how efficiently the tool can perform tasks. Higher RPM can mean faster drilling, while higher torque is vital for driving screws into harder products.
3. Versatility
- Interchangeable Components: A quality cordless set need to have tools suitable with the same battery system, permitting benefit and cost savings in the long run.
4. Develop Quality
- Resilience: Consider tools made from top quality products that can stand up to routine usage and severe working conditions.
- Weight: Lighter tools can increase maneuverability and decrease user tiredness, specifically during extended usage.
5. Guarantee and Customer Support
- Products backed by strong service warranties permit users to feel more protected in their purchases. Client assistance from respectable producers can likewise make a distinction in troubleshooting any issues that develop.

Extra Tips for Maintenance
To make sure the longevity and ideal efficiency of cordless power tools, consider the following maintenance suggestions:
- Regularly Check Battery Condition: Monitor for signs of wear, and replace batteries as required to preserve performance.
- Keep Tools Clean: Dust and debris can impact the tool's performance. Clean the exterior and motor ventilation routinely.
- Store Properly: Store tools in a cool, dry area away from direct sunlight, and prevent leaving batteries in the tools for extended periods when not in usage.
- Follow Manufacturer Guidelines: Adhering to the standards provided in the user manuals can assist users comprehend proper handling and upkeep practices.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How long does the battery last on a cordless tool?
A1: Battery life varies based upon usage, type of task, and the specific tool. The majority of modern-day lithium-ion batteries need to last several hours of continuous use but can last longer with lighter use.
Q2: Can I use rechargeable batteries from various brands across numerous tools?
A2: No, battery compatibility generally depends upon the brand and model; each manufacturer generally designs their batteries to deal with their particular tools.
Q3: Are cordless tools as effective as corded ones?
A3: Many cordless tools rival the power of corded alternatives due to advances in battery innovation, although demanding jobs might still need corded tools.
Q4: How do I extend the life expectancy of my cordless tools?
A4: Proper upkeep, correct charging practices, and keeping them properly can assist extend the life of your tools.
Q5: Are there safety features in cordless tools?
A5: Many modern cordless tools include built-in security features such as brakes, electric guards, and overload protection to guarantee safe operation.
